The seed 3 composed of Marie Rondot and Manon Garcia won the TCAM Amiens Métropole Women's P1000 at the end of a perfectly controlled weekend. In the final, they dominated Sanoner and Barbe in two sets, after a start to the match that was far from easy.
Facing a pair brimming with confidence, who had notably achieved the performance of the tournament by eliminating the 2nd seed before reaching the final, Rondot and Garcia had to work hard to gain the upper hand.
A final that gradually unfolded.
The rallies were hard-fought from the opening games, with both teams trading blows. But as the match progressed, the third seed managed to impose a more rhythmic and stable game.
Stronger in the crucial moments, Rondot and Garcia gradually gained the upper hand to clinch a hard-fought first set. 7/5 .
A first set win that completely changed the dynamic of the match. Playing with renewed freedom, both players played with more freedom in the second set and quickly took control of the match to secure the title.
A first successful association
At the end of the tournament, Marie Rondot she reflected on this victory, achieved in their first tournament together:
“It was my first time playing with Manon Garcia. I was really looking forward to playing this tournament with her. We share the same mentality: never give up and fight for every point. It’s something I love. We clicked very quickly on the court and managed to find common ground. That helped us a lot. We had some close matches at the beginning of the tournament, then we managed to build momentum as the matches progressed.”
A promising partnership that is therefore off to the best possible start with a title in P1000 .
Sanoner / Barbe, the pleasant surprise of the tournament
Despite the defeat in the final, Sanoner and Barbe They leave with many satisfactions. Their journey was highlighted by a very impressive victory against the number 2 seed.
On their side, Rondot and Garcia confirm their status as serious contenders on the French circuit and win a title that rewards a weekend that was increasingly controlled as the matches progressed.
